YApi 本地部署
2018-07-13 本文已影响0人
许小花花
描述
YApi 是高效、易用、功能强大的 api 管理平台,旨在为开发、产品、测试人员提供更优雅的接口管理服务。可以帮助开发者轻松创建、发布、维护 API,YApi 还为用户提供了优秀的交互体验,开发人员只需利用平台提供的接口数据写入工具以及简单的点击操作就可以实现接口的管理。
本次简单描述在本地部署yapi的简单过程,遇到的相关问题及对应解决方式。
环境要求
- nodejs(7.6+)
- mongodb(2.6+)
- git
安装
npm install -g yapi-cli --registry https://registry.npm.taobao.org
启动
安装完成后,按照如下命令启动可视化部署程序。按照命令提示打开对应页面,输入配置,点击开始部署,等待部署完成
注意部署过程应开启mongodb
mongod
在mongod后可接 --dbpath 路径 来规定数据存储路径
数据库成功启动时提示信息如下
mongo启动
等待部署页面完成后,可按照命令提示,到部署路径下使用对应命令启动服务器,后打开网址,可成功访问
部署成功
启动成功
完成
自此,本地部署流程全部完成,后续使用可访问YApi官网查看详细使用手册
成功启动页面 可按需登录、注册
补充
此处对部署过程遇到的问题进行补充
-
1 mongodb的安装
安装mongodb
安装可直接访问官网下载安装包进行安装 mongodb官网
选择Community Server 按照对应系统进行下载安装
在安装时注意去除图形化管理界面的安装,否则安装过程很漫长,易卡死
去掉图形化管理界面的安装 -
2 mongodb安装时需配置环境变量
在配置环境变量后,出现了所有安装过的包全部失效的问题,提示xxx不是本地命令,包括node、vue等等。重启计算机后问题就解决了,也不知道是为什么(挠头